Немного предистории: поступил заказ от моей бухгалтерии на загрузку выписок из КБ Сбербанка. поискав в интернете и на дисках итс бесплатных готовых решений мною обнаружено не было. В наличии у меня была готовая обработка, только для работы с DBF форматом. Было решено переделать её для работы с форматом TXT 1CClientBankExchange (1.02).
Для работы с обработкой необходимо указать файл импорта, выбрать фирму. Затем нажать кнопку "Заполнить". После чего произойдет заполнение табличной части. Отмечаем флажками нужные выписки и нажимаем кнопку "Загрузить".
Если в файле импорта в теле расчетного документа фирма выступала как плательщик и ДатаСписания была заполнена, то загружается документ "СтрокаВыпискиРасход", и наоборот: если фирма выступала как получатель и ДатаПоступления была заполнена, то загружается документ "СтрокаВыпискиПриход".
Также в файле импорта указан счет, по которому производится операция. Обработка осуществляет поиск этого счета в базе по признакам номер счета и владелец и заполняет в табличной части колонку "Банковский счет".
Поиск контрагентов осуществляется по ИНН.
За основу была взята обработка, в которой можно было так же выгружать в клиент-банк, но в данной версии эти функции недоступны, так как такая задача не ставилась. Если кто-то захочет реализовать функционал до конца, то текст модуля , отвечающий за эти функции я оставила, а элементы формы скрыла.
Всем лучи добра!!! :-)
Вступайте в нашу телеграмм-группу Инфостарт